Readers who enjoyed 'The Jungle Effect' will find Michael Pollan's exploration of modern eating habits both insightful and complementary. Pollan advocates for a return to traditional diets, echoing the themes of health and nutrition presented in Miller's work.

Dan Buettner's book delves into regions of the world where people live longer, healthier lives, providing practical advice and recipes. 'The Blue Zones Solution' shares the interest in global dietary practices seen in 'The Jungle Effect'.
